Задать вопрос
@TerritoryOfPeace
Изучаю php

Как считать количество товаров которые подходят для фильтров?

65988f4f91dd3001108945.png

Как подсчитываются количество товаров которые подходят по фильтрам на фото выше?
  • Вопрос задан
  • 133 просмотра
Подписаться 1 Простой Комментировать
Решения вопроса 1
yesbro
@yesbro
Думаю, помогаю думать
А как это должно работать? Тут телепатов нет. Я тебе сходу могу набросать несколько разных вариантов реализации и подсчета кол-ва товаров в категориях. :)

Подозреваю, что тебе нужна информацию по запросу "фасетный поиск" в Яндексе. Это если кол-во товаров в каждой категории меняется при измение кол-ва выбранных категорий.

Если нет, то это обычный select category_id, count(*) from products group by category_id (условно). Лучше тогда эти данные кешировать.

В практическом плане можешь использовать elasticsearch раз стоит тег php, там такая фича есть (фасетный поиск).
Ответ написан
Пригласить эксперта
Ответы на вопрос 1
sHinE
@sHinE
веб-разработчик, php/js/mysql и сопутствующее
Если в целом отвечать - то sql-запросом(запросами). Какой вопрос - такой и ответ.
А вот сам запрос будет зависеть от того как у вас это всё хранится.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ы